Day of the Dead
It's the time of year when Mexicans believe the dead come to visit. Streets and houses are decorated with skeletons, flowers and colorful skulls, while many people dress up to welcome the spirits. It may sound a little spooky, but it’s actually a moment of celebration. As Jaime Ocon reports, although Taiwan has its own tradition of honoring deceased ancestors, the two events are very different in nature.
